    It depends on your state. Most (from what I've heard) require the AICPA Comprehensive Ethics Course. You can go to their website and purchase it < $160 either as an actual book or on a CD. Check your state board to see what your requirement is.

    Professional Ethics: AICPA's Comprehensive Course

    Cost: $156.25 https://www.cpa2biz.com/AST/Main/CPA2BIZ_Primary/Ethics/PRDOVR~PC-732302/PC-732302.jsp?cm_vc=PDPZ1#.U5X67H8o4dU

    I am going to go with text but the majority of people that I have seen review the course on a number of websites prefer the CD version (no Apple).

    The course is 40 questions, and most people seem to think that it is both useful and not too difficult.
